Register and Create Your Account

To begin, go to the Skool site and join by offering your email address and basic information. After signing up, you’ll be motivated to produce your profile, which includes your name, profile photo, and any other pertinent details you would love to show to the community.

As a brand-new user, this profile will be visible to others in the community, allowing for personal interaction.

 

Develop a Community

Skool is constructed around communities, so the next action is either joining an existing community or producing your own. If you’re signing up with a community, you might receive an invite or discover public communities that line up with your interests.

When producing your very own community, you’ll require to establish a name, summary, and guidelines for the group. You can also tailor the community’s settings, consisting of whether it’s public, private, or restricted to paid members.

This makes Skool versatile to different needs, whether it’s for a personal mentoring team or a public learning community.

 

Set Up Courses

If you’re making use of Skool to host online courses, the next step is to develop and organize your content. Skool supplies a simple drag-and-drop user interface for developing courses.

Begin by adding your program components, after that upload video clip lessons, documents, tests, or any other sort of content you want to provide. You can structure your program into areas, making it very easy for trainees to navigate and follow a logical learning path.

For each lesson, you have the option to add conclusion criteria, track pupil progression, and offer downloadable sources. Skool additionally allows you to drip-feed content, indicating you can launch lessons gradually rather than simultaneously, encouraging pupils to remain engaged for longer. Skool Cost Information

Skool Can't See Categories

Free Trial

Skool provides a totally free trial, allowing users to check out the platform and its features before committing.

 

Requirement Plan

At $99 each month, the Requirement Plan consists of community features, training course hosting, and gamification tools. This is optimal for small to mid-sized communities.

 

Custom Plan

For bigger organizations or those needing additional personalization, Skool uses a tailored pricing model. The Custom-made Plan consists of innovative features and individualized assistance to match your demands.
